ETH Whale Buys $208M of ETH and cbBTC in Selloff, Holds 150K ETH and 750 cbBTC; OTC via Wintermute and FalconX

ETH Whale Buys $208M of ETH and cbBTC in Selloff, Holds 150K ETH and 750 cbBTC; OTC via Wintermute and FalconX

According to @EmberCN, a whale or institution that previously netted $98.95M swing trading ETH bought $208M of ETH and cbBTC during the recent drawdown, including 60,392 ETH at $2,495 and 750 cbBTC at $77,040 (source: @EmberCN). The address now holds 150,000 ETH and 750 cbBTC with blended costs of $2,726 per ETH and $77,040 per cbBTC, implying an unrealized loss of $80.65M based on the marks cited (source: @EmberCN; onchain reference: DeBank address 0xd4584bf988c9e8994688b56484e2f74ceaeefb20). Positioning was built via Wintermute and FalconX OTC, and 10,000 ETH was later sold at $3,003 through Wintermute OTC after ETH reclaimed $3K, realizing a $0.77M profit on that tranche (source: @EmberCN; onchain reference: Arkham Intel address 0xd4584Bf988C9E8994688b56484E2F74cEAEeFB20).

In the dynamic world of cryptocurrency trading, a prominent ETH whale or institution has captured attention with its strategic moves during recent market volatility. According to crypto analyst EmberCN on Twitter, this entity, which has already profited a staggering $98.95 million from repeated ETH wave trading, aggressively accumulated positions amid a sharp downturn over the past two to three days. The whale purchased a total of $208 million worth of cbBTC and ETH, demonstrating confidence in these assets despite prevailing market pressures. Specifically, it acquired 60,392 ETH valued at $150 million with an average price of $2,495, and 750 cbBTC worth $57.78 million at an average of $77,040. This buying spree highlights a classic dip-buying strategy, where savvy traders capitalize on fear-driven sell-offs to build long-term holdings.

Current Holdings and Floating Losses in ETH and cbBTC

As of the latest update from EmberCN, the whale now holds an impressive 150,000 ETH, totaling around $330 million, alongside 750 cbBTC valued at $57.78 million. However, these positions come with notable floating losses amounting to $80.65 million. The average cost for ETH stands at $2,726, while cbBTC's average is $77,040, reflecting the impact of recent price dips below these levels. Recent Weekly Accumulations and Profitable Exit

Expanding on the narrative, EmberCN reports that over the past week, this institution bought 70,013 ETH worth $205 million through over-the-counter (OTC) desks like Wintermute and FalconX, at an average price of $2,926. This move aligns with institutional flows seeking value in ETH amid corrections. Notably, today, as ETH reclaimed the $3,000 mark, the whale executed a timely sale of 10,000 ETH at $3,003 via Wintermute OTC, just two hours ago, netting a profit of $770,000. This short-term wave trade exemplifies disciplined risk management, locking in gains after a rebound. On-chain data from Arkham Intelligence confirms these transactions, providing verifiable timestamps that enhance trading analysis.
